S Hotels and Resorts set to open new five-star lifestyle property in Maldives

The launch of SO/ Maldives will mark the completion of Phase One at CROSSROADS Maldives, a $60m joint venture project.

July 27 2023

Global hospitality company S Hotels and Resorts has unveiled plans to open its third resort at CROSSROADS Maldives in November this year.

The launch of the five-star property, SO/ Maldives, will mark the completion of Phase One at CROSSROADS Maldives, which is an integrated leisure destination that includes nine idyllic islands in the Indian Ocean.

This $60m joint venture project is owned by S Hotels & Resorts and is being constructed in collaboration with Wai Eco World Developer, a business and real estate company.

Representing the first SO/ Hotels & Resorts brand in Maldives, the new resort will form part of the Ennismore Collection, which is a global collection of the company’s lifestyle brands.

The property will feature 80 beachfront and over-water pool villas, ranging from 120 to 330m² and each villa will have a private pool and deck.

S Hotels and Resorts said that, as part of a commitment to sustainable operations, every villa in the resort will have solar panels.

The company also noted that some of the Family Beach Pool Villa with Capsules will also have private capsules for children.

SO/ Maldives will also include three main dining outlets: Lazuli Beach Club, the Citronelle Club and a Middle Eastern restaurant named Hadaba.

It will also boast a gym and a spa with organic treatment rooms.

S Hotels & Resorts CEO Dirk De Cuyper said: “We are delighted to announce the launch of SO/ Maldives, which marks the completion of phase one at CROSSROADS Maldives.

“This milestone comes at the perfect time, as the hotel’s opening will enable us to capitalise on the continued surge in visitor arrivals to the Maldives, which have jumped 15% in 2023.

“We look forward to welcoming even more experience-seeking travellers to our three world-class Maldivian resorts in future.”

The company said that the SO/ Maldives will join the two existing resorts - Hard Rock Hotel Maldives and SAii Lagoon Maldives, Curio Collection by Hilton, at CROSSROADS Maldives.
